The National Space Council under the chairmanship of the President and Commander-in-Chief, Armed Forces of the Federal Republic of Nigeria has approved the National Space Research and Development Agency Staff Regulations and Conditions of Service.
The decision was taken today at the National Space Council Meeting at the Presidential Villa in Abuja.
The Council also approved the Development and Operationalization of Bola Ahmed Tinubu Space Center for Transport and Propulsion, Epe in Lagos State.
The Council immediately set up a Working Group to revise the 25-Year Roadmap for the Nigerian Space Program for the successful implementation of Nigerian Space Policy as currently being anchored by NASRDA.
Membership of the Working Group are drawn from the National Space Research and Development Agency, NCC, NFMC, NBC, DSA, NigComSat, NSA, and three distinguished space scientists and engineers.
